| - I came here with a groupon for two, which included two bowls of ramen, an appetizer, a don burri and a dessert. I've eaten at Touhenboku before, in their downtown location.
Both my girlfriend and I got the black garlic ramen, we ordered the takoyaki and a fried chicken don. The takoyaki is pretty good, the fried chicken don was average, and the ramen was okay. We've had better ramen at other places.
However, their service was extremely terrible. Our waiter seemed extremely uninterested in serving our group, ignoring us for a lengthy period of time, and just seemed annoyed with us for some reason. They also ran out of dessert (cheesecake or a crepe cake) and told us the alternative was two bowls of ice creams.
Overall, the groupon is a fairly decent deal but I won't be buying it again. Their ramens aren't the most filling or largest portions either, and I don't think I'll be returning.
